“I'll never be this hip”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ed November 21, 2012

During a recent trip to San Fran we stayed for two nights at the W.

1. Ambiance - this hotel and most W properties exude this impossibly hip vibe. Beautiful people, club music, funky furnishings. It doesn't negatively impact your experience but it doesn't make you want to buy a black turtleneck either.

2. Staff - Awesome. Nice efficient. Helpful. TV in room not working? One call to front desk results in pleasant service guy at my door within 10 minutes who fixes problem. Ahhh...

3. Location - great location for exploring the city. Very central. No need for car.

4. Room - clean, small but efficiently designed. Am I the only person who hates the clock with the IPod docking station that WON'T CHARGE AN IPHONE? I suspect not. Let's do away with them and just dangle charging cords. Toiletries keep getting smaller and there was enough shampoo to wash 1/3 of your scalp but these are minor complaints. Room was comfortable and quiet.

5. Other- the Acura MDX drop off service is the best. Sign up at the desk adjacent to the front desk and you'll get a free ride where ever you want to go. Only, unfortunately, they won't pick you up so plan ahead.

“Still a great property. Fun for all - even kids!”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ed November 20, 2012

I admit I was skeptical booking the W for a sleepover for my daughter's birthday (yes, she's spoiled I know!). My main concern was noise hosting four girls. I was also worried that having been opened for a while the W migt have lost some of it's luster. I was wrong.
Not only was noise not a problem (the walls are amazingly well insulated for sound), the hotel was still modern, impecably clean and well-run.
Service was excellent. Every staff member was kind and polite and extremely helpful: on the phone when booking, at the front desk, at the pool (which was warm and very fun), at room service. While modern, the W is not pretentious. The beds are comfortable. The linens fit and don't exfoliate you as some overstarched sheets do at many hotels, the rooms are a comfortable size. All in all excellent. We live in town so location was not the point of this stay but for visitors, the location is excellent as well.
Loved it.

Room Tip: the corner king is perfect and can be joined int o a pseudo suite with a double next door.

“Young, hip, and comtemporary”
5 of 5 stars Reviewed November 20, 2012

During our recent stay, we upgraded to one of their suites. They have several types of suites and ours was called Fantastic Suites. There was plenty of room for both my husband and I. The Fantastic Suite had a living room, bed room, and 2 full bathrooms. So there was no need to fight for the bathroom between the both of us!

The W Hotels all over provide Bliss toiletry products and this location was no different. I'm a hugex2 fan of Bliss products and looked forward to using the hotel toiletry products (usually I bring my own toiletries when not staying at a W hotel). The water pressure from the shower wasn't as strong as we'd like. And in both of the bathrooms, the toilet roll holder that was mounted onto the wall was placed in an awkward position! Basically we had to stretch our hands to reach out to grab and pull the toilet roll. It wasn't in the most strategic or ergonomic position :)

The W San Francisco is what you would expect from the brand's concept and theme-- hip, young, contemporary. The elevators are dim with funky music playing. The rooms are far from classic and traditional but instead abstract and contemporary. Service was wonderful and each time we requested something from housekeeping, customer service gave us a follow-up call to make sure we received our requested items. Their bar/lounge was hopping during the weekend.

The location is fantastic and walking distance to anywhere in downtown. On the same street are other Starwood properties as well (Westin and St Regis), and the W is the hippest (or I should say, the least classic) of these other Starwood sister properties. Outside the hotel is the MUNI bus #30 that will take you to Chinatown although it is really a short walk there anyway. The Powell BART station is also just a short walk away (perfect for traveling to and from SFO). The W is also right next to SF MOMA.

W has two entrances. One of them takes you straight to the bar/lounge area. The lobby and check-in is just right of the lounge.

“Nice hotel, good service, great location, too pricey”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ed November 18, 2012

Stayed 4 nights at the W in San Francisco for a conference (Moscone Convention center). Arrived early and received good service at check-in. Room was spacious, clean and nicely appointed. Room amenities were a bit spartan for a hotel in this price class (needs a lamp at the desk, clock at night desk, and extra table for dinner trays). Bathroom is not up to class, while clean and functional, I expect more for my room rate (please put a soap dish in the shower and a hook or bar for the towel). Room service is excellent (quick and food is very good). Overall service was very good, always courteous and quick to respond. Had some problems with WIFI, which was resolved quickly. Like the 'house-keeping as needed' option.
So, in summary, moderate price to value ratio, great location for business meetings, very good service. Would choose this hotel again. but only for a conference at Moscone.
